Output 140594d98bdcc21abee94ca3fdb6584665f47e8bc57cb6e33f15778fdfe2fa1c:0

value
521000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ca13edea51860ae66038e90bd2b904744a437e2 OP_EQUAL
address
37DbdbMrJRKH48qAn6wDN7NZtJdQgnN1L2
transaction
140594d98bdcc21abee94ca3fdb6584665f47e8bc57cb6e33f15778fdfe2fa1c
spent
true